Investor Day 2025 summary

3 Feb, 2026

Strategic vision and future plans

  • Targeting $890–$925 million in organic revenue by 2029, with potential to reach $1 billion through strategic investments and acquisitions.

  • New brand structure introduced with two divisions: APUS Global, focusing on military and global education, and RU Health+, consolidating healthcare education and expanding into new markets.

  • Four value creation initiatives: military market penetration, veteran/family expansion, new program launches, and global expansion, plus a focus on digital transformation and AI for cost efficiency.

  • APUS to add 23 new English-language programs and 30 Spanish-language program translations, targeting both U.S. and international markets.

  • RU Health Plus (Rasmussen and Hondros) to expand by filling existing campus capacity, launching new campuses, and leveraging healthcare partnerships.

Financial guidance and performance

  • Projected 9–12% revenue CAGR and 24–27% adjusted EBITDA CAGR through 2029, aiming for $182–$200 million in adjusted EBITDA and 20–21% enterprise margin.

  • Organic revenue growth targeted from $642M in 2025 to $1.0B by 2029, with $300–$400 million in cumulative cash generation from 2026–2029.

  • APUS has delivered 12 consecutive quarters of growth, with 30%+ EBITDA margins sustained for three years.

  • RU Health Plus expects 11–12% revenue CAGR, targeting $485–$505 million revenue and 18–20% EBITDA margin by 2029.

  • Capital allocation prioritizes organic growth, campus expansion, program development, opportunistic M&A, and share repurchases.

Business developments and operational initiatives

  • APUS leverages a unique, purpose-built platform for military and veteran education, with 72% of students graduating debt-free and high referral and repeat enrollment rates.

  • Extended family segment (USAA strategy) is a new, fast-growing channel, with double-digit growth and a TAM of 20 million.

  • RU Health Plus focuses on maximizing campus utilization (targeting 90% by 2029), cross-pollinating programs, and expanding into new markets with two new campuses per year starting 2026.

  • Healthcare partnerships (Hand-in-Hand Initiative) aim to create customized clinical experiences and direct employment pipelines for students.

  • Digital transformation and AI initiatives are central to driving efficiency, student satisfaction, and margin expansion across all divisions.
